Big blow for India Women; Pratika Rawal ruled out of Lord's Test against England due to injury

Pratika Rawal sustained a knee injury while playing for India A recently.
India Women are set to clash with England Women in a one-off test match. The encounter will commence on July 10 at Lord’s, in which the Harmapreet Kaur & Co. will aim for a comeback after a dismal show in the Women’s T20 World Cup 2026.
India Women could not reach the semi-finals of the tournament. On the other hand, England finished as runners-up after losing the final to Australia. Now, both India and England are set to resume their multi-format campaign, which also witnessed three T20Is last month.
Notably, India and England were scheduled to play a three-match T20I series ahead of the World Cup and a one-off test after the tournament. The Women in Blue tasted a 1-2 defeat in the T20I series.
Although India Women are set for a comeback, they have suffered a big blow as opening batter Pratika Rawal has been ruled out of the one-off test. She sustained a knee injury earlier this month while playing for India A.
Priya Punia replaced injured Pratika Rawal in India’s squad
Speaking to reporters, India Women Head Coach Amol Muzumdar stated that Pratika had sustained a cut on her knee and required stitches. As a result, she has been ruled out of the test match against England. Moreover, Priya Punia replaced her in the squad.
“Pratika has been ruled out of the Test match due to her injury in the India A match. She has got a cut on her knee which required some stitches. She is out for the Test match and Priya Punia has been added into the squad,” said Mujumdar.
Pratika also had bad luck during last year’s Women’s ODI World Cup. As an opener, she did a wonderful job in the league stage but was ruled out ahead of the semi-finals due to an ankle injury. Later, she was replaced by Shafali Varma in the squad.
Meanwhile, Priya has never played any test match for India. She made her international debut in 2019 but has only featured in 12 ODIs and 3 T20Is so far. The 29-year-old last played for India Women in an ODI against Australia in August 2024.
